A collision at the Port of Tyne in northeast England has toppled a gantry crane onto a containership, injuring one person and disrupting operations at the offshore wind and container terminals. The incident occurred shortly after 1pm on Sunday, July 20, as Cadeler's wind turbine installation vessel Wind Orca was leaving its berth at the port's offshore wind staging facility.
Incident Details
According to Splash247, the Wind Orca struck the moored feeder containership BG Orange, causing a quayside gantry crane to collapse across the boxship. Images from the scene show the crane's boom resting over the vessel's accommodation block, with several containers appearing to have been displaced. The Danish-flagged Wind Orca returned to the Tyne Renewables Quay following the incident, while the BG Orange remained at the port's container terminal. The Port of Tyne's vessel movement records list both ships at the port on Monday.
Emergency Response
A major emergency response was launched, involving police, fire crews, three ambulances, hazardous-area response teams, and air ambulance personnel. The nature of injuries to the one person reported injured has not been disclosed.
Vessel and Operator Profiles
The BG Orange, flagged in Madeira, is operated by Rotterdam-based BG Freight Line. It trades in the company's shortsea and feeder network connecting ports in the UK, Ireland, and continental Europe. The Wind Orca, owned by Danish offshore wind installation firm Cadeler, was engaged in operations at the port's offshore wind staging facility.

Investigation and Next Steps
The Port of Tyne said a full investigation had begun. The incident is expected to cause operational impacts at both the offshore wind and container terminals, including potential berth congestion and crane availability issues.
